Swimming at the 1988 Summer Olympics – Women's 200 metre backstroke

Women's 200 metre backstroke
at the Games of the XXIV Olympiad
Venue Jamsil Indoor Swimming Pool
Date 25 September 1988 (heats & finals)
Competitors 34 from 25 nations
Winning time 2:09.29 OR
Medalists
1st, gold medalist(s) Krisztina Egerszegi  Hungary
2nd, silver medalist(s) Kathrin Zimmermann  East Germany
3rd, bronze medalist(s) Cornelia Sirch  East Germany

The women's 200 metre backstroke event at the 1988 Summer Olympics took place on 25 September at the Jamsil Indoor Swimming Pool in Seoul, South Korea.[1]

Records

Prior to this competition, the existing world and Olympic records were as follows.

World record Betsy Mitchell (USA)2:08.60Orlando, United States27 June 1986
Olympic record Rica Reinisch (GDR)2:11.77Moscow, Soviet Union27 July 1980

The following records were established during the competition:

DateRoundNameNationalityTimeRecord
25 SeptemberHeat 4Krisztina Egerszegi Hungary2:11.01OR
25 SeptemberHeat 5Cornelia Sirch East Germany2:10.46OR
25 SeptemberFinal AKrisztina Egerszegi Hungary2:09.29OR
